  6. Old Colorado City -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Old_Colorado_City

    Former El Paso County courthouse, Old Colorado City. Colorado Territory was established on November 5, 1861. [11] Until August 14, 1862 (including one legislative session), the city was the Colorado Territory capital until it was moved to Golden. [12] Colorado City effectively functioned as the capital for only five days.

  8. Parks in Colorado Springs, Colorado -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Parks_in_Colorado_Springs...

    The City of Colorado Springs has community, regional and neighborhood parks. [3] Neighborhood parks are up to 6 acres (2.4 ha) in size and may offer a combination of playgrounds, picnic areas, walking paths, and sports fields or courts. [3] There are 135 neighborhood parks, totaling 903.9 acres (365.8 ha) as of May, 2013. [4]
